Synopsis by Nathan Southern

This program represents one episode in a documentary series commissioned and produced for The Smithsonian Network, exploring the various national monuments in the United States. The series in question deliberately attempts to strip away the myths and legends surrounding these buildings, statues and memorials to reveal the historical legacies that belie them. This particular episode travels to the nation's capital, Washington, D.C., for an in-depth look at such creations as the Washington Monument, the Lincoln Memorial and the Jefferson Memorial.
